Antibiotic Drug Release Evaluation

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Azithromycin was obtained from TCI America (Portland, OR, USA), and ciprofloxacin HCl (99.5% purity) was purchased from GenHunter Corporation (Nashville, TN, USA). All other chemicals and reagents used in this study were purchased from Sigma-Aldrich (St. Louis, MO, USA). The concentrations of ciprofloxacin and Azithromycin were selected based on our previous in-vitro releasing studies from the CASS.10 (link) The average dose of ciprofloxacin and Azithromycin released daily were 2 μg and 120 μg, respectively. Therefore, the dosages of each drug were adjusted with incubation/exposure duration. For example, we used the 0.5 μg of ciprofloxacin and 30 μg of Azithromycin as the duration of exposure was only 6 hours.
